Roswitha Harrer is a scholar working on Molecular Biology, Atomic and Molecular Physics, and Optics and Organic Chemistry. According to data from OpenAlex, Roswitha Harrer has authored 16 papers receiving a total of 412 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 2 papers in Atomic and Molecular Physics, and Optics and 2 papers in Organic Chemistry. Recurrent topics in Roswitha Harrer’s work include Photosynthetic Processes and Mechanisms (6 papers), Mitochondrial Function and Pathology (2 papers) and Paleontology and Evolutionary Biology (1 paper). Roswitha Harrer is often cited by papers focused on Photosynthetic Processes and Mechanisms (6 papers), Mitochondrial Function and Pathology (2 papers) and Paleontology and Evolutionary Biology (1 paper). Roswitha Harrer collaborates with scholars based in Germany, United States and Italy. Roswitha Harrer's co-authors include Jürgen Soll, Werner Kühlbrandt, Enrico Schleiff, Silke C. Hinnah, Richard Wagner, Natalia Sveshnikova, Christian Schäfer, Maria Grazia Testi and Roberto Bassi and has published in prestigious journals such as The Journal of Cell Biology, Biophysical Journal and European Journal of Biochemistry.
